Integrating Technology in Architectural Planning
As technology continues to evolve, its integration into architectural planning has become essential for improving design efficiency and effectiveness. Architects now leverage advanced software tools like Building Information Modeling (BIM) to create comprehensive, three-dimensional representations of structures, enabling better visualization and collaboration among stakeholders. In addition, virtual reality (VR) and augmented reality (AR) empower clients to experience designs before construction, guaranteeing that their needs are met. Geographic Information Systems (GIS) play a critical role in site analysis and environmental impact assessments, supplying data-driven insights for sustainable design. Automation tools streamline repetitive tasks, empowering architects to focus on creative aspects. All in all, technology not only improves accuracy and reduces errors but also fosters innovative solutions in the architectural planning process.

Sustainable Urban Developments
Environmentally conscious urban projects represent a crucial shift in architectural practice, addressing the critical need for environmentally sustainable designs in densely populated zones. Recent case studies demonstrate innovative projects that feature green technologies and sustainable materials. For example, the High Line in New York City transformed an abandoned railway into a flourishing public park, encouraging biodiversity and community engagement. Likewise, the Bosco Verticale in Milan features vertical forests that boost air quality and reduce urban heat. By integrating renewable energy sources, efficient waste management systems, and green spaces, these projects illustrate how architecture can minimize climate change impacts. Ultimately, sustainable urban developments not only improve urban aesthetics but also foster healthier living environments, highlighting the value of ecological considerations in contemporary architecture.
